Seacliff Drive East Reconstruction Project
The Municipality of Leamington is advancing the next phase of improvements to Seacliff Drive East, continuing the long-term renewal of this important corridor. Building on work completed in 2022, this phase of the project will focus on Seacliff Drive East between Regatta Drive and County Road 33 to support safer, more reliable infrastructure for the community.
Current Construction Stage
The project is currently in Stage 1 of construction, which includes work along Seacliff Drive East from Regatta Drive to the west side of Seneca Road.
During Stage 1:
Businesses and properties between Erie Street South and Regatta Drive are accessed via Erie Street South and Seacliff Drive East.
Businesses and properties between Seneca Road and County Road 33 are accessed via County Road 33 and Seacliff Drive East.
Left turns from County Road 33 to Mersea Road 1 remain available during this stage.
Further notifications will be shared as construction progresses and work moves into future stages.
Importantly, this project is part of the Northeast Trunk Sewer initiative, a major infrastructure investment that will support Leamington’s growth for decades to come. With over $41 million in provincial funding, the project will upgrade essential underground services, help enable up to 6,500 new homes, and support future jobs and economic development, all while reducing reliance on aging infrastructure.
What’s Included in This Project
This Seacliff Drive East reconstruction project will deliver major underground and surface upgrades to improve safety, accessibility, and long-term reliability, including:
- New sanitary sewers from Peter Avenue to County Road 33
- New storm sewers from the Selkirk Drain to County Road 33
- New watermain from Regatta Drive to County Road 33
- New street lighting along the corridor
- New roadway curbs
- New concrete sidewalks
- A new County-Wide Active Transportation System (CWATS) multi-use pathway
- New concrete pads and benches at various locations along the CWATS pathway
- Realignment of Bevel Line
- A new traffic signal at the realigned intersection of Peter Avenue/Bevel Line and Seacliff Drive East
- New truck turning aprons
- Extension of the north end of the Selkirk Drain box culvert.
Timing & Construction
Construction is anticipated to begin in early February 2026 and is expected to be completed in the fall of 2026, weather permitting.
Why This Project Matters
This project modernizes aging infrastructure, improves safety and accessibility, supports active transportation, and strengthens traffic operations. As part of the Northeast Trunk Sewer initiative, it also represents a long-term investment in Leamington’s future, helping ensure growth can occur responsibly and efficiently.
